“Black Dynamite was shot in the Leimert Park, Ladera Heights, and Angeles Vista sections of Los Angeles over twenty days, with several green-screen days and one reshoot day.”
Black Dynamite (2009) · Wikipedia

What was filmed in Leimert Park?

2 productions are recorded as filmed in Leimert Park, including Black Dynamite (2009) and Truth Be Told (2019–). 2 of the credits come from Wikipedia articles rather than Wikidata statements and are labelled per Wikipedia.

Which is the best known production filmed in Leimert Park?

Black Dynamite (2009), covered by 15 Wikipedia language editions, which is how this atlas ranks fame.
